Position: Temporary, Long-Term Social-Emotional Learning (SEL) Teacher
Department: Lower Elementary School (LES)
Reports: Divisional Principal
Interfaces With: Students, Faculty, Staff, and Parents
Job Classification: Local Hire, Long-Term Substitute
Status: Non-Exempt, Full-Time
Position Summary:
The role of the teacher is to support the mission of the American School of Doha. In order to achieve our mission and vision, teachers demonstrate commitment to empowering Learners to discover their passions, develop their talents, and positively impact our world. The teacher will prioritize, promote and safeguard the welfare of all ASD students and show commitment to the principles of diversity, equity, inclusion, and social justice.
An ASD teacher shall render services as a teacher at ASD, under the supervision of the Divisional Principal and/or the Department Head. The teacher shall accept all responsibilities for curricular and extra-curricular activities, attend faculty meetings, and conduct himself/herself in a manner that will reflect favorably on ASD.
Duties and Responsibilities:
- Demonstrate a commitment to safeguarding children as a priority and be aware of and comply with relevant policies and procedures comprising but not limited to:
- Child protection
- Code of conduct
- Teach SEL lessons according to the adopted curriculum and support PreK3 and PreK4 students in specialist classes
- Accept all responsibilities for curricular activities
- Model and participate in teaching and learning that is aligned with the school’s strategic plan and yearly goals
- Be available for all scheduled assignments during the regular teaching day and at such other times as designated by the Divisional Principal or his/her designee
- Organize and carry out teaching assignments in a professional and effective manner
- Attend all scheduled faculty and departmental meetings and meetings of parent groups during and after the regular teaching day, including PACT days
- Engage students in a variety of learning tasks
- Take assigned turns serving as sponsor, chaperone or both for any school-sponsored activities requiring supervision during the regular teaching day
- Accept responsibility for other reasonable duties as may be assigned by the Divisional Principal or his/her designee
- Participate in the use of student feedback as part of the ASD evaluation and professional growth process
- Maintain accurate records of student performance to report grades at the end of the reporting period
- Create a safe and productive learning environment that is engaging and fulfilling for all
- Participate in and support school program matters relating to diversity, equity, inclusion and social justice
Knowledge & Skills:
- Demonstrated excellent level of planning, organizational, administrative and interpersonal skills
- Ability to work collaboratively as part of a team
- Proficient in the use of technology in teaching for the classroom and distance learning
- Experienced in communicating with a diverse student population both inside and outside the classroom
- Committed to continuous professional learning and growth
- Computer literate for both Mac and/or PC
- Ability to work independently and safeguard confidential information
- Fluency in all aspects of the English language
Qualifications:
- Basic Requirements:
- Bachelor’s degree with major or minor in Education or Counseling
- Previous successful teaching experience (national and/or international)
- Teaching certificate, license (or its national equivalency) from government organization in assigned teaching field
- Preferred Qualifications:
- Elementary School: a teaching degree with a breadth of knowledge across all subject areas and either early childhood or elementary education certification and/or appropriate levels of experience
- Master’s degree in education or subject assigned
